DETAILED DESCRIPTION OF THE INVENTION [Industrial field of application] The present invention is used for electronic parts such as a frequency counter and a display board of a digital timepiece, and has a bulky display part and a peripheral part protruding from a large number of terminals. The present invention relates to a partition that supports an electronic component such as a display device having the above-described configuration in an outer box.

[Prior Art] Conventionally, as shown in FIG. 6, a recess A for mounting the peripheral portion D 1 of the display device D is integrally formed by using a foamable plastic material such as styrene foam or styrofoam resin. The partition S is known.

The partition S has recessed portions A formed on both side edge portions S 2 of the bottom plate S 1 , and the peripheral portion D 1 of the display device D is simply placed thereon to float the terminal P in a hollow portion on the bottom plate. Support in the state.
